New Haven Falls to Fordham in Monday Morning Affair

BRONX, N.Y. – New Haven Men's Basketball fell on the road to Fordham University in its final game before the holiday break. The Blue & Gold played a close first half, but the Rams opened things up in the second, cruising to a 65-47 win.

Jabri Fitzpatrick's (North Brunswick, N.J./North Brunswick) 10 points led the Chargers in the loss. Andre Pasha (Syracuse, N.Y./Syracuse Academy of Science) followed with eight. Stefano Faloppa's (Portogruaro, Italy/Holy Cross Prep) six rebounds led the team. Fitzpatrick, Pasha, and Zoumana Traore (Harlem, N.Y./Millbrook School) all pulled down three misses. Pasha and Najimi George (Bridgeport, Conn./Kolbe Cathedral) each finished with a trio of assists.

In the first half, New Haven shot 41.7% (10-24) from the field, including hitting three of eleven three-point attempts (27.3%). The shooting performance dipped in the second half to 33.3% (10-30) from the field and 25.0% from deep (3-12). Overall, New Haven shot 37.0% (20-54) from the field, 26.1% (6-23) from beyond the arc, and 50.0% (1-2) from the free-throw line.

Fordham won the rebounding battle 38-24, scored more points off turnovers (16-9), got more production from its bench (24-13), and scored more in the paint (40-28) in the win.

New Haven will close out the non-conference portion of its schedule on Monday, Dec. 29, at Vanderbilt University. Opening tipoff is slated to arrive at 6:00 p.m.
